Sanaa, Yemen – Israel, the US, and Britain on Friday carried out their first coordinated attack on Houthi targets in Yemen, the Israeli Public Broadcasting Corporation reported.
Houthi-affiliated Al-Masirah TV also reported that a series of airstrikes targeted the vicinity of the Al-Sabeen Square in the Yemeni capital Sanaa.
The attack coincided with a rally in support of Palestine amid Israel’s 16-month-old continuing genocidal war on Gaza.
Additionally, the Houthis reported six airstrikes on the port city of Al-Hudaydah in western Yemen.
Al-Masirah later reported: “An American-British assault targeted the Harf Sufyan district in the governorate of Amran with 12 airstrikes.”
